About The Position

Job Purpose: Direct or coordinate production, purchasing, warehousing, distribution, or financial forecasting services or activities to limit costs and improve accuracy, customer service, or safety. Examine existing procedures or opportunities for streamlining activities to meet product distribution needs. Direct the movement, storage, or processing of inventory. An individual must be able to successfully perform the essential functions of this position with or without a reasonable accommodation. Summary of Essential Job Duties: Analyzing forecast demand or creating supply plans that ensure availability of materials or products. Monitor forecasts and quotas to identify changes or to determine their effect on supply chain activities. Define performance metrics for measurement, comparison, or evaluation of supply chain factors, such as product cost or quality. Analyze inventories to determine how to increase inventory turns, reduce waste, or optimize customer service. Develop procedures for coordination of supply chain management with other functional areas, such as sales, marketing, finance, production, or quality assurance. Manage vendors to ensure materials arrive when needed. Implement new or improved supply chain processes. Monitor supplier performance to assess ability to meet quality and delivery Participate in the coordination of engineering changes, product line extensions, or new product launches to ensure orderly and timely transitions in material or production flow. Confer with organizational members to accomplish work activities
